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Eda, Sweden and Stockholm, Sweden?

Swedish Railways (SJ) operates a train from Arvika station to Stockholm Centralstation 5 times a day. Tickets cost kr 250–650 and the journey takes 3h 28m. Three other operators also service this route.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Mellbyn, Charlottenberg to Stockholm, Cityterminalen via Arvika busstation, Arvika station, Karlstad Centralstation, and Karlstad busstation in around 8h 57m.
